Why That Cheap Texas Instruments Calculator Might Cost You More In The Long Run

I've been handling school supply orders for almost a decade now. If I had a dollar for every time I heard, 'Just get the cheapest Texas Instruments calculator option,' I'd probably have enough to cover my team's budget overruns for the year. I used to think that way, too. And I paid for it.

My first year, I found a 'screaming deal' on a bulk lot of TI-30X models from a secondary marketplace. Sticker price was fantastic. The unit cost came in at $14.99 each, almost half what the authorized reseller was asking. I felt like a hero, convincing my supervisor with a spreadsheet showing we could get 300 calculators instead of 180. But praise was short-lived. It turned into a $900 lesson in the true cost of a calculator.

I now believe that calculating total cost of ownership (TCO) before any calculator purchase is the single most important thing you can do. The initial price tag is just the first line of a much longer list of costs, and maybe not even the most expensive one.

The Surface Illusion of a Low Price

From the outside, it looks like vendors just need to have competitive pricing. The reality is that a low price rarely comes without trade-offs. From the outside, the 'blue calculator Texas Instruments' model seems like a bargain. But what they don't see is what that price hides. In my case, the savings evaporated.

Here are the costs you won't see on a price quote:

  • The Repurchase Cost: The units I got were older versions. They didn't have the exact functions needed for the new "College Ready" math modules our district adopted halfway through Q3. I had to buy 30 replacement TI-84 Plus CE models mid-year—at full price, because demand was high and stock was low.
  • The Returns & Restocking Fees: About 12% of the cheap units were DOA (dead on arrival). The secondary seller's return policy meant I had to pay return shipping for replacements, plus a 15% restocking fee on the damaged ones. That 'bargain' turned into a logistical nightmare.
  • The Compatibility Problem: Teachers complained the older calculators didn't sync with the new classroom software. That cost IT support time, teacher frustration, and a last-minute, panic-purchase of software licenses. Unplanned costs that budget analysts never account for.

On a 300-piece order, every single unit with the issue required a manual exchange. The $14.99 calculator ended up costing closer to $24.50 each after factoring in shipping, fees, replacements, and lost staff time, according to my post-mortem.

The Real TCO: Three Calculated Costs

When I look at a purchase request now, I don't just see a price. I see three distinct cost buckets that determine the true cost. For any Texas Instruments calculator purchase, especially for a school, you need to consider these.

1. The Direct Cost

Yes, this is the sticker price. But it includes more than just the unit. By USPS rules, you pay shipping weight. A $10.99 unit plus $8.00 shipping equals a $19.99 total cost for one unit. My first mistake was comparing unit costs without looking at shipping fees. Always check the all-in delivered cost per unit before you decide. Shipping costs are a real thing, and they can add 30% to your bill.

2. The Operational Cost

This is the hidden killer. What does it cost your team to handle this order? For my 300-unit order, I spent:

  • 4 hours unboxing and testing units
  • 2 hours processing returns and replacement orders
  • 1 hour emailing the math department to explain why we couldn't use the calculators they ordered

If I value my time at $30/hour (which is lowballing for a dedicated coordinator), that's $210 of my salary wasted on fixing problems created by saving $4.00 per unit. I wasted $890 in redo costs plus a 1-week delay on a module that needed those calculators. I created a checklist for this now.

3. The Risk Cost

The biggest cost is the risk you accept. The wrong Texas Instruments 84 Plus CE graphing calculator - black model (it was a grey import, not the correct region, so warranties didn't apply) resulted in a $450 restocking fee when a supplier wouldn't take back 20 units. The 'cheap' option doesn't come with a real warranty from a recognized distributor. According to FTC advertising guidelines, claims need to be substantiated. Did my secondary vendor substantiate the claim that these were current models? They did not. I learned that a warranty or a return policy isn't a freebie—it's a factor in total cost.

That mistake in September 2022 affected a $3,200+ order (retail value). Looking back, the $5 per unit premium from an authorized reseller would have saved me a lot of stress and money.

But Wait, Isn't the Cheapest Really the Best for a Strict Budget?

I know the counter-argument. 'Our budget is fixed at $2,500. A $15 calculator gives us 166 units; a $25 gives us 100. We need more units to cover more classrooms. It's a no-brainer.' I used to think that, too. But the no-brainer becomes a brain-drain when 20 of those 166 units are non-functional, and you have to buy 20 more at full price.

You still get 166 units, but you also get waste, wasted time, and a headache. You have to ask: is 'looking like a hero on paper' worth the suffering of your math team and procurement staff? I'd argue, no. Calculating TCO isn't just about efficiency; it's about avoiding real pain. The Bottom Line: Put a Price on Your Peace of Mind

So, I'm not saying always buy the most expensive Texas Instruments calculator. I'm saying don't buy the cheapest without understanding the full cost. Use a real 'remainder calculator' for your budget: take the initial price, add the expected cost of returns, shipping, staff time, and risk. The remaining 'budget left' after a cheap purchase is often smaller than the 'budget left' after a more expensive, all-inclusive one.

The $650 all-inclusive quote for a batch of graphing calculators was actually cheaper than the $500 quote plus $150 shipping plus $100 in setup fees (which many online printers now include, by the way, but this vendor didn't) plus $80 in returns. That's $830 vs $650. I now calculate TCO before comparing any vendor quotes. I'm not perfect, but I've caught 47 potential errors using this checklist in the past 18 months—errors that would have cost us money and time.

From the outside, focusing on price seems like fiscal responsibility. The reality is that focusing on total cost is true fiscal responsibility.
